WebThe festival in Aomori usually features around 20 floats. They begin parading along a 2.5-kilometer (1.5 mile) course around 6:30 in the evening and finish up around 9 p.m. The peak comes on August 5 and 6, when the largest number of floats are out. On the final day--August 7--the floats begin their procession in the afternoon. WebNebuta and Neputa are a type of Tanabata -related summer festival held in towns around Aomori Prefecture. The largest of these festivals is the Nebuta Matsuri (ねぶた祭) of Aomori City, held every year from August 2 to 7.
